Google user data
Connecting your Google account is optional and initiated by you. If you connect it, Susan requests only the following access, and uses it only to provide features you have asked for:
- Gmail — read (gmail.readonly): to read your inbox so Susan can summarise messages, surface customer leads, and draft replies for you.
- Gmail — send (gmail.send): to send email on your behalf. Susan can read and send but can never delete, archive or modify your mail (we deliberately do not request gmail.modify).
- Google Calendar (calendar): to read your availability and create or update events when Susan books appointments for you.
- Basic Google profile (email, openid): to identify which Google account is connected.
How we use and protect Google user data
Susan uses Google user data solely to provide and improve the features described above for you, the connected user. To generate summaries, drafts and replies, the relevant message content may be sent to our AI processor (OpenAI) via its API purely to produce that output for you; it is not used by us or by OpenAI to train or improve generalised AI/ML models.
Google user data is not used for advertising. We do not sell it. No human at the operator reads your Gmail or Calendar content except with your consent, where necessary for security or to comply with the law, or on data that has been aggregated and anonymised.
Access tokens are stored encrypted, isolated per tenant, and are only used to serve your account. You can disconnect at any time (see "Your choices").
Limited Use disclosure
Susan's use and transfer of information received from Google APIs to any other app adheres to the Google API Services User Data Policy (https://developers.google.com/terms/api-services-user-data-policy), including the Limited Use requirements. In particular, Susan does not use Google user data to develop, improve or train generalised or non-personalised AI and/or ML models.
